The Bachelor of Science in Environmental Health at Cyprus University of Technology requires students to successfully complete a total of 240 ECTS credits over the course of four years of full-time study. The program comprises core courses, electives, practical training, and a final thesis or project. Core courses include foundational topics such as Environmental Science, Public Health, Toxicology, Epidemiology, and Occupational Health, providing students with comprehensive knowledge of the principles and practices in environmental health. Students are also required to undertake laboratory work, field studies, and internships with local health authorities, environmental agencies, or private sector companies to gain practical experience.
The curriculum emphasizes interdisciplinary learning, integrating aspects of biology, chemistry, law, and policy related to environmental health issues. To ensure a well-rounded education, the program incorporates seminars, workshops, and guest lectures by professionals in the field. Students must also demonstrate proficiency in research methodologies and statistical analysis, essential skills for assessing environmental health risks and implementing effective intervention strategies.
Assessment methods include written examinations, project reports, presentations, and continuous evaluation of coursework. To graduate, students must pass all courses with the required grades and complete a final year project that demonstrates their ability to synthesize knowledge and apply it to real-world environmental health problems. Funding for the Environmental Health undergraduate program at the Cyprus University of Technology is designed to support students through a variety of financial aid options, including government scholarships, university grants, and external funding sources. The Cyprus government offers scholarships for domestic students based on academic merit and financial need, which may cover full or partial tuition fees. Additionally, the Cyprus University of Technology provides merit-based scholarships to outstanding students, aiming to promote academic excellence and support talented individuals in pursuing their studies. These scholarships are awarded annually and are competitive, considering students' academic performance and extracurricular achievements.
Furthermore, the university participates in Erasmus+ and other European Union mobility programs, enabling students to participate in exchange programs that may include financial support for study abroad, travel, and living expenses related to academic exchanges.
